February Weather in Santa Maria, Peru

Last updated: August 27, 2025

In February, the average temperature in Santa Maria, Peru is a pleasant 22°C (72°F). Expect the lows to dip to around 18°C (65°F), while highs can reach up to 28°C (82°F). With an average humidity of 89%, the air feels quite moist. Be prepared for some rain, as the area receives about 53 mm (2.1 in) of precipitation over 12 days.

February UV Index in Santa Maria

In Santa Maria in February, the maximum UV index is 14, which corresponds to an extreme Exposure Category. The time to burn is just 10 minutes, so it's crucial to take precautions. For the detailed hourly UV index in Santa Maria, you can check here.

How February Weather in Santa Maria Compares to Other Months

Weather in Santa Maria varies notably across the year, with each month offering distinct climate conditions. This page compares February’s weather to other months in Santa Maria, focusing on differences in temperature, rainfall, humidity, and UV levels.

This table compares monthly weather conditions in Santa Maria, showing how February’s temperature, precipitation, humidity, and UV index levels differ from those of other months.
 TemperaturePrecipitationHumidityUV
January Weather21°C (71°F)47 mm (1.9 inches)89%extreme
February Weather22°C (72°F)53 mm (2.1 inches)89%extreme
March Weather22°C (72°F)50 mm (2.0 inches)90%extreme
April Weather20°C (69°F)18 mm (0.7 inches)89%extreme
May Weather19°C (66°F)9 mm (0.4 inches)83%very high
June Weather18°C (64°F)10 mm (0.4 inches)69%very high
July Weather17°C (63°F)11 mm (0.4 inches)56%very high
August Weather17°C (62°F)10 mm (0.4 inches)50%extreme
September Weather17°C (62°F)10 mm (0.4 inches)53%extreme
October Weather17°C (63°F)10 mm (0.4 inches)68%extreme
November Weather18°C (65°F)9 mm (0.4 inches)81%extreme
December Weather20°C (68°F)17 mm (0.7 inches)87%extreme
